在没有任何 JQuery 详细知识的情况下试图让它工作。我真的很难找到一个易于理解的示例,说明如何从我传递到 String 对象内部的一些 json 中创建一个无编号列表。
我正在使用游戏!框架。我的应用程序有一个方法,它返回一个包含 json 项目数组的字符串。
GET /items controllers.Application.items()
该方法如下所示:
public static Result items() {
return ok(Json.toJson(Item.all()));
}
您将如何处理这些数据以使您的模板将其显示为未编号的列表?
数据,例如:
@Entity
public class Item {
@Id
@GeneratedValue(strategy=GenerationType.AUTO)
public int id;
public String title;
public String type;
public int quantity;
public BigDecimal unitPrice;
public Item() {}
public static List<Item> all() {
EntityManagerFactory entityManagerFactory = Persistence.createEntityManagerFactory("defaultPersistenceUnit");
EntityManager entityManager = entityManagerFactory.createEntityManager();
TypedQuery<Item> query = entityManager.createQuery("SELECT i FROM Item i", Item.class);
return query.getResultList();
}